bc5d70
commit b247220ae5a91d8057fd57b5f6e50c93b168dc17
bc5d70
Author: Björn Esser <besser82@fedoraproject.org>
bc5d70
Date:   Mon Jul 24 01:52:06 2017 +0200
bc5d70
bc5d70
    Set optimization for RELEASE to Fedora default
bc5d70
bc5d70
Index: cmake-3.10.0/Modules/Compiler/Absoft-Fortran.cmake
bc5d70
===================================================================
bc5d70
--- cmake-3.10.0.orig/Modules/Compiler/Absoft-Fortran.cmake
bc5d70
+++ cmake-3.10.0/Modules/Compiler/Absoft-Fortran.cmake
bc5d70
@@ -1,7 +1,7 @@
bc5d70
 string(APPEND CMAKE_Fortran_FLAGS_INIT " ")
bc5d70
 string(APPEND CMAKE_Fortran_FLAGS_DEBUG_INIT " -g")
bc5d70
 string(APPEND CMAKE_Fortran_FLAGS_MINSIZEREL_INIT " ")
bc5d70
-string(APPEND CMAKE_Fortran_FLAGS_RELEASE_INIT " -O3")
bc5d70
+string(APPEND CMAKE_Fortran_FLAGS_RELEASE_INIT " -O2")
bc5d70
 string(APPEND CMAKE_Fortran_FLAGS_RELWITHDEBINFO_INIT " -O2 -g")
bc5d70
 set(CMAKE_Fortran_MODDIR_FLAG "-YMOD_OUT_DIR=")
bc5d70
 set(CMAKE_Fortran_MODPATH_FLAG "-p")
bc5d70
Index: cmake-3.10.0/Modules/Compiler/G95-Fortran.cmake
bc5d70
===================================================================
bc5d70
--- cmake-3.10.0.orig/Modules/Compiler/G95-Fortran.cmake
bc5d70
+++ cmake-3.10.0/Modules/Compiler/G95-Fortran.cmake
bc5d70
@@ -1,7 +1,7 @@
bc5d70
 string(APPEND CMAKE_Fortran_FLAGS_INIT " ")
bc5d70
 string(APPEND CMAKE_Fortran_FLAGS_DEBUG_INIT " -g")
bc5d70
 string(APPEND CMAKE_Fortran_FLAGS_MINSIZEREL_INIT " -Os")
bc5d70
-string(APPEND CMAKE_Fortran_FLAGS_RELEASE_INIT " -O3")
bc5d70
+string(APPEND CMAKE_Fortran_FLAGS_RELEASE_INIT " -O2")
bc5d70
 string(APPEND CMAKE_Fortran_FLAGS_RELWITHDEBINFO_INIT " -O2 -g")
bc5d70
 set(CMAKE_Fortran_MODDIR_FLAG "-fmod=")
bc5d70
 set(CMAKE_Fortran_VERBOSE_FLAG "-v")
bc5d70
Index: cmake-3.10.0/Modules/Compiler/GNU-Fortran.cmake
bc5d70
===================================================================
bc5d70
--- cmake-3.10.0.orig/Modules/Compiler/GNU-Fortran.cmake
bc5d70
+++ cmake-3.10.0/Modules/Compiler/GNU-Fortran.cmake
bc5d70
@@ -11,7 +11,7 @@ set(CMAKE_Fortran_POSTPROCESS_FLAG "-fpr
bc5d70
 
bc5d70
 # No -DNDEBUG for Fortran.
bc5d70
 string(APPEND CMAKE_Fortran_FLAGS_MINSIZEREL_INIT " -Os")
bc5d70
-string(APPEND CMAKE_Fortran_FLAGS_RELEASE_INIT " -O3")
bc5d70
+string(APPEND CMAKE_Fortran_FLAGS_RELEASE_INIT " -O2")
bc5d70
 
bc5d70
 # No -isystem for Fortran because it will not find .mod files.
bc5d70
 unset(CMAKE_INCLUDE_SYSTEM_FLAG_Fortran)
bc5d70
Index: cmake-3.10.0/Modules/Compiler/GNU.cmake
bc5d70
===================================================================
bc5d70
--- cmake-3.10.0.orig/Modules/Compiler/GNU.cmake
bc5d70
+++ cmake-3.10.0/Modules/Compiler/GNU.cmake
bc5d70
@@ -40,7 +40,7 @@ macro(__compiler_gnu lang)
bc5d70
   string(APPEND CMAKE_${lang}_FLAGS_INIT " ")
bc5d70
   string(APPEND CMAKE_${lang}_FLAGS_DEBUG_INIT " -g")
bc5d70
   string(APPEND CMAKE_${lang}_FLAGS_MINSIZEREL_INIT " -Os -DNDEBUG")
bc5d70
-  string(APPEND CMAKE_${lang}_FLAGS_RELEASE_INIT " -O3 -DNDEBUG")
bc5d70
+  string(APPEND CMAKE_${lang}_FLAGS_RELEASE_INIT " -O2 -DNDEBUG")
bc5d70
   string(APPEND CMAKE_${lang}_FLAGS_RELWITHDEBINFO_INIT " -O2 -g -DNDEBUG")
bc5d70
   set(CMAKE_${lang}_CREATE_PREPROCESSED_SOURCE "<CMAKE_${lang}_COMPILER> <DEFINES> <INCLUDES> <FLAGS> -E <SOURCE> > <PREPROCESSED_SOURCE>")
bc5d70
   set(CMAKE_${lang}_CREATE_ASSEMBLY_SOURCE "<CMAKE_${lang}_COMPILER> <DEFINES> <INCLUDES> <FLAGS> -S <SOURCE> -o <ASSEMBLY_SOURCE>")
bc5d70
Index: cmake-3.10.0/Modules/Compiler/Intel.cmake
bc5d70
===================================================================
bc5d70
--- cmake-3.10.0.orig/Modules/Compiler/Intel.cmake
bc5d70
+++ cmake-3.10.0/Modules/Compiler/Intel.cmake
bc5d70
@@ -22,7 +22,7 @@ else()
bc5d70
     string(APPEND CMAKE_${lang}_FLAGS_INIT " ")
bc5d70
     string(APPEND CMAKE_${lang}_FLAGS_DEBUG_INIT " -g")
bc5d70
     string(APPEND CMAKE_${lang}_FLAGS_MINSIZEREL_INIT " -Os")
bc5d70
-    string(APPEND CMAKE_${lang}_FLAGS_RELEASE_INIT " -O3")
bc5d70
+    string(APPEND CMAKE_${lang}_FLAGS_RELEASE_INIT " -O2")
bc5d70
     string(APPEND CMAKE_${lang}_FLAGS_RELWITHDEBINFO_INIT " -O2 -g")
bc5d70
 
bc5d70
     set(CMAKE_${lang}_COMPILER_PREDEFINES_COMMAND "${CMAKE_${lang}_COMPILER}" "-QdM" "-P" "-Za" "${CMAKE_ROOT}/Modules/CMakeCXXCompilerABI.cpp")
bc5d70
Index: cmake-3.10.0/Modules/Compiler/NVIDIA-CUDA.cmake
bc5d70
===================================================================
bc5d70
--- cmake-3.10.0.orig/Modules/Compiler/NVIDIA-CUDA.cmake
bc5d70
+++ cmake-3.10.0/Modules/Compiler/NVIDIA-CUDA.cmake
bc5d70
@@ -9,7 +9,7 @@ if(NOT "x${CMAKE_CUDA_SIMULATE_ID}" STRE
bc5d70
   set(CMAKE_SHARED_LIBRARY_CUDA_FLAGS -fPIC)
bc5d70
   string(APPEND CMAKE_CUDA_FLAGS_INIT " ")
bc5d70
   string(APPEND CMAKE_CUDA_FLAGS_DEBUG_INIT " -g")
bc5d70
-  string(APPEND CMAKE_CUDA_FLAGS_RELEASE_INIT " -O3 -DNDEBUG")
bc5d70
+  string(APPEND CMAKE_CUDA_FLAGS_RELEASE_INIT " -O2 -DNDEBUG")
bc5d70
   string(APPEND CMAKE_CUDA_FLAGS_MINSIZEREL_INIT " -O1 -DNDEBUG")
bc5d70
   string(APPEND CMAKE_CUDA_FLAGS_RELWITHDEBINFO_INIT " -O2 -g -DNDEBUG")
bc5d70
 endif()
bc5d70
Index: cmake-3.10.0/Modules/Compiler/PathScale.cmake
bc5d70
===================================================================
bc5d70
--- cmake-3.10.0.orig/Modules/Compiler/PathScale.cmake
bc5d70
+++ cmake-3.10.0/Modules/Compiler/PathScale.cmake
bc5d70
@@ -16,6 +16,6 @@ macro(__compiler_pathscale lang)
bc5d70
   string(APPEND CMAKE_${lang}_FLAGS_INIT " ")
bc5d70
   string(APPEND CMAKE_${lang}_FLAGS_DEBUG_INIT " -g -O0")
bc5d70
   string(APPEND CMAKE_${lang}_FLAGS_MINSIZEREL_INIT " -Os")
bc5d70
-  string(APPEND CMAKE_${lang}_FLAGS_RELEASE_INIT " -O3")
bc5d70
+  string(APPEND CMAKE_${lang}_FLAGS_RELEASE_INIT " -O2")
bc5d70
   string(APPEND CMAKE_${lang}_FLAGS_RELWITHDEBINFO_INIT " -g -O2")
bc5d70
 endmacro()
bc5d70
Index: cmake-3.10.0/Modules/Platform/IRIX.cmake
bc5d70
===================================================================
bc5d70
--- cmake-3.10.0.orig/Modules/Platform/IRIX.cmake
bc5d70
+++ cmake-3.10.0/Modules/Platform/IRIX.cmake
bc5d70
@@ -7,7 +7,7 @@ if(NOT CMAKE_COMPILER_IS_GNUCXX)
bc5d70
       "<CMAKE_CXX_COMPILER> -ar -o <TARGET> <OBJECTS>")
bc5d70
   set (CMAKE_CXX_FLAGS_INIT "")
bc5d70
   set (CMAKE_CXX_FLAGS_DEBUG_INIT "-g")
bc5d70
-  set (CMAKE_CXX_FLAGS_MINSIZEREL_INIT "-O3 -DNDEBUG")
bc5d70
+  set (CMAKE_CXX_FLAGS_MINSIZEREL_INIT "-O2 -DNDEBUG")
bc5d70
   set (CMAKE_CXX_FLAGS_RELEASE_INIT "-O2 -DNDEBUG")
bc5d70
   set (CMAKE_CXX_FLAGS_RELWITHDEBINFO_INIT "-O2")
bc5d70
   set (CMAKE_C_FLAGS_INIT "")
bc5d70
Index: cmake-3.10.0/Modules/Platform/IRIX64.cmake
bc5d70
===================================================================
bc5d70
--- cmake-3.10.0.orig/Modules/Platform/IRIX64.cmake
bc5d70
+++ cmake-3.10.0/Modules/Platform/IRIX64.cmake
bc5d70
@@ -37,7 +37,7 @@ if(NOT CMAKE_COMPILER_IS_GNUCC)
bc5d70
   set(CMAKE_CXX_CREATE_STATIC_LIBRARY
bc5d70
       "<CMAKE_CXX_COMPILER> -ar -o <TARGET> <OBJECTS>")
bc5d70
   set (CMAKE_CXX_FLAGS_DEBUG_INIT "-g")
bc5d70
-  set (CMAKE_CXX_FLAGS_MINSIZEREL_INIT "-O3 -DNDEBUG")
bc5d70
+  set (CMAKE_CXX_FLAGS_MINSIZEREL_INIT "-O2 -DNDEBUG")
bc5d70
   set (CMAKE_CXX_FLAGS_RELEASE_INIT "-O2 -DNDEBUG")
bc5d70
   set (CMAKE_CXX_FLAGS_RELWITHDEBINFO_INIT "-O2")
bc5d70
 endif()
bc5d70
Index: cmake-3.10.0/Modules/Compiler/PGI.cmake
bc5d70
===================================================================
bc5d70
--- cmake-3.10.0.orig/Modules/Compiler/PGI.cmake
bc5d70
+++ cmake-3.10.0/Modules/Compiler/PGI.cmake
bc5d70
@@ -18,7 +18,7 @@ macro(__compiler_pgi lang)
bc5d70
   string(APPEND CMAKE_${lang}_FLAGS_INIT " ")
bc5d70
   string(APPEND CMAKE_${lang}_FLAGS_DEBUG_INIT " -g -O0")
bc5d70
   string(APPEND CMAKE_${lang}_FLAGS_MINSIZEREL_INIT " -O2 -s")
bc5d70
-  string(APPEND CMAKE_${lang}_FLAGS_RELEASE_INIT " -fast -O3")
bc5d70
+  string(APPEND CMAKE_${lang}_FLAGS_RELEASE_INIT " -fast -O2")
bc5d70
   string(APPEND CMAKE_${lang}_FLAGS_RELWITHDEBINFO_INIT " -O2 -gopt")
bc5d70
 
bc5d70
   if(CMAKE_HOST_WIN32)
bc5d70
Index: cmake-3.10.0/Modules/Compiler/SunPro-ASM.cmake
bc5d70
===================================================================
bc5d70
--- cmake-3.10.0.orig/Modules/Compiler/SunPro-ASM.cmake
bc5d70
+++ cmake-3.10.0/Modules/Compiler/SunPro-ASM.cmake
bc5d70
@@ -11,7 +11,7 @@ set(CMAKE_SHARED_LIBRARY_SONAME_ASM_FLAG
bc5d70
 string(APPEND CMAKE_ASM_FLAGS_INIT " ")
bc5d70
 string(APPEND CMAKE_ASM_FLAGS_DEBUG_INIT " -g")
bc5d70
 string(APPEND CMAKE_ASM_FLAGS_MINSIZEREL_INIT " -xO2 -xspace -DNDEBUG")
bc5d70
-string(APPEND CMAKE_ASM_FLAGS_RELEASE_INIT " -xO3 -DNDEBUG")
bc5d70
+string(APPEND CMAKE_ASM_FLAGS_RELEASE_INIT " -xO2 -DNDEBUG")
bc5d70
 string(APPEND CMAKE_ASM_FLAGS_RELWITHDEBINFO_INIT " -g -xO2 -DNDEBUG")
bc5d70
 
bc5d70
 # Initialize ASM link type selection flags.  These flags are used when
bc5d70
Index: cmake-3.10.0/Modules/Compiler/SunPro-C.cmake
bc5d70
===================================================================
bc5d70
--- cmake-3.10.0.orig/Modules/Compiler/SunPro-C.cmake
bc5d70
+++ cmake-3.10.0/Modules/Compiler/SunPro-C.cmake
bc5d70
@@ -15,7 +15,7 @@ set(CMAKE_SHARED_LIBRARY_SONAME_C_FLAG "
bc5d70
 string(APPEND CMAKE_C_FLAGS_INIT " ")
bc5d70
 string(APPEND CMAKE_C_FLAGS_DEBUG_INIT " -g")
bc5d70
 string(APPEND CMAKE_C_FLAGS_MINSIZEREL_INIT " -xO2 -xspace -DNDEBUG")
bc5d70
-string(APPEND CMAKE_C_FLAGS_RELEASE_INIT " -xO3 -DNDEBUG")
bc5d70
+string(APPEND CMAKE_C_FLAGS_RELEASE_INIT " -xO2 -DNDEBUG")
bc5d70
 string(APPEND CMAKE_C_FLAGS_RELWITHDEBINFO_INIT " -g -xO2 -DNDEBUG")
bc5d70
 
bc5d70
 # Initialize C link type selection flags.  These flags are used when
bc5d70
Index: cmake-3.10.0/Modules/Compiler/SunPro-CXX.cmake
bc5d70
===================================================================
bc5d70
--- cmake-3.10.0.orig/Modules/Compiler/SunPro-CXX.cmake
bc5d70
+++ cmake-3.10.0/Modules/Compiler/SunPro-CXX.cmake
bc5d70
@@ -15,7 +15,7 @@ set(CMAKE_SHARED_LIBRARY_SONAME_CXX_FLAG
bc5d70
 string(APPEND CMAKE_CXX_FLAGS_INIT " ")
bc5d70
 string(APPEND CMAKE_CXX_FLAGS_DEBUG_INIT " -g")
bc5d70
 string(APPEND CMAKE_CXX_FLAGS_MINSIZEREL_INIT " -xO2 -xspace -DNDEBUG")
bc5d70
-string(APPEND CMAKE_CXX_FLAGS_RELEASE_INIT " -xO3 -DNDEBUG")
bc5d70
+string(APPEND CMAKE_CXX_FLAGS_RELEASE_INIT " -xO2 -DNDEBUG")
bc5d70
 string(APPEND CMAKE_CXX_FLAGS_RELWITHDEBINFO_INIT " -g -xO2 -DNDEBUG")
bc5d70
 
bc5d70
 # Initialize C link type selection flags.  These flags are used when
bc5d70
Index: cmake-3.10.0/Modules/Compiler/SunPro-Fortran.cmake
bc5d70
===================================================================
bc5d70
--- cmake-3.10.0.orig/Modules/Compiler/SunPro-Fortran.cmake
bc5d70
+++ cmake-3.10.0/Modules/Compiler/SunPro-Fortran.cmake
bc5d70
@@ -13,7 +13,7 @@ set(CMAKE_EXECUTABLE_RUNTIME_Fortran_FLA
bc5d70
 string(APPEND CMAKE_Fortran_FLAGS_INIT " ")
bc5d70
 string(APPEND CMAKE_Fortran_FLAGS_DEBUG_INIT " -g")
bc5d70
 string(APPEND CMAKE_Fortran_FLAGS_MINSIZEREL_INIT " -xO2 -xspace -DNDEBUG")
bc5d70
-string(APPEND CMAKE_Fortran_FLAGS_RELEASE_INIT " -xO3 -DNDEBUG")
bc5d70
+string(APPEND CMAKE_Fortran_FLAGS_RELEASE_INIT " -xO2 -DNDEBUG")
bc5d70
 string(APPEND CMAKE_Fortran_FLAGS_RELWITHDEBINFO_INIT " -g -xO2 -DNDEBUG")
bc5d70
 set(CMAKE_Fortran_MODDIR_FLAG "-moddir=")
bc5d70
 set(CMAKE_Fortran_MODPATH_FLAG "-M")